International day for disaster reduction - Bangladesh
On the occasion of the International day for disaster reduction (IDDR), 2010 the Comprehensive disaster management programme phase II will be celebrated through the launch of a campaign 'making our community safe, promoting disaster risk reduction'. The campaign targets audience at national as well as community level, living in both urban and rural areas of the country, and includes CDMP II stakeholders as key actors and institutions in mobilizing this campaign.
The key messages considered are focused on:
1) building knowledge and access to information and services that can save lives and property
2) planning and provisioning for better disaster preparedness
3) coordination and safety during a natural event and
4) disaster preventive recovery, building capacity to reduce vulnerability to future events.
The objective of observing the IDDR is to sensitize the social and financial communities and organizations on their important role in reducing disaster risk, and to increase awareness in the disaster and risk management community of the use of existing tools and practices to mitigate the vulnerability of disaster-prone populations.
The specific objective for observing IDDR 2010 by CDMP phase II is to mobilize stakeholder communities, actors and institutions at all levels all throughout the country, towards a better understanding and practice of disaster risk reduction. The campaign will consist of several activities devoted to disaster management issues:
A) Special day programmes: national rally , national seminar and talk show in the media
B) Special day outreach: special day newspaper supplement in Bangla and English
C) Special day products: poster and commemorative publication
